Politics of Recognition: Breaking Down the Colonial Theatre Framework

Theatrical storytelling modes germinate from a given socio-cultural environment thus they are models of consciousness. However, in an age of globalization, cultural contact and exchange often reminds us that cultures do not meet on an equal ground. Points of contact and exchange are mitigated by colonial legacy and the enforcement of dominance. Pam Patel, Artistic Director of MT Space, Mumbi Tindyebwa Otu, Artistic Director at Obsidian Theatre and others consider access and politics of recognition in this conversation moderated by Mathias Orhero, Department of English at McGill University.
